I didn't really keep score. I walked 36 today and it was great. I did have the mis hits today though. I would say I shot about +4 to +7 each 9. Not one 9 was "excellent"

My best shot of the day came where I hooked my ball left of the fairway right beside a tree. I didn't think I had a shot but I kept thinking about it and decided to go for the "hero" shot. Why not?! There was water short of the green. I was about 135-140 out. The problem was there were 3 trees blocking my way to hit a straight shot to the green. I was hitting the hook all day so I decided I might as well try to hook it around. I aimed 15 yards right of the green directly to a bunker. It caught a leaf of a tree but it kept hooking, carried the water, and landed on the green. I had a 15 footer for birdie but missed it. lol. It was a nice shot that I was pretty proud of.
